Certain Superflat world preset settings are obsolete for the 1.18 update

The Bug

The specific superflat presets which are intentionally designed to resemble the Default world generation have not been changed despite the default world generation being significantly changed. Namely, you spawn 64 blocks too low now because an additional 64 blocks of stone do not spawn to compensate for the new world depth. (Additionally, Tunneler's Dream could have even more than 64 layers of stone added being that it is designed to take up most of the build limit for... tunneling. This particularity may not be a bug but it would make sense.)

Some, such as Classic Flat, should not be changed, as well as Bottomless Pit and The Void. Redstone Ready and Water World do not matter either way.

This can be fixed by the player by changing the presets, but this is not ideal since there is no save function for custom presets, and it essentially breaks the purpose of having presets.

How to fix

Update the old settings to the following settings to comply with the 1.18 update:

Tunnelers' Dream

minecraft:bedrock,64*minecraft:deepslate,230*minecraft:stone,5*minecraft:dirt,minecraft:grass_block;minecraft:windswept_hills

Overworld

minecraft:bedrock,64*minecraft:deepslate,59*minecraft:stone,3*minecraft:dirt,minecraft:grass_block;minecraft:plains

Snowy Kingdom

minecraft:bedrock,64*minecraft:deepslate,59*minecraft:stone,3*minecraft:dirt,minecraft:grass_block,minecraft:snow;minecraft:snowy_plains

Desert

minecraft:bedrock,64*minecraft:deepslate,3*minecraft:stone,52*minecraft:sandstone,8*minecraft:sand;minecraft:desert

The lowering by 64 blocks results in slimes overrunning overwork, snowy kingdom, and desert. No ponds on them but more lava ponds. No sand, gravel, reeds. Their is water only in villages. Some of us do use these worlds for specific game types. Yes the fix proposed by Brevort above is a feature request but is should have been obvious that just moving them down would not work. Deep slate is one option. I've experimented with granite. Please fix.
